PDT治疗肿瘤中自噬的激活及其作用

摘要
光动力疗法(PDT)因其创伤小, 选择性强且同时保持对肿瘤的治疗疗效, 受到了越来越广泛的社会关注, 已经成为治疗体表、消化道、泌尿道等部位浅表肿瘤的方法之一。它通过使光敏剂被选择性的吸收后, 用一定波长的可见光照射病灶部位, 引发活性氧蓄积, 从而杀灭肿瘤细胞。自噬在细胞营养缺乏或应激状况下被激活, 通过降解胞内大分子物质或细胞器, 促进细胞生存或死亡。自噬在PDT早期即被激活, 起到保护细胞或促进细胞死亡的作用, 但其确切机制并不十分清楚。本文就PDT激活自噬的途径, 以及自噬在保护或杀灭肿瘤细胞中的作用进行综述。
Abstract
Photodynamic therapy (PDT) has received more and more extensive social attention due to its small trauma, strong selectivity and maintaining therapeutic effect on tumors, and has become one of the methods to treat superficial tumors in body surface, digestive tract, urinary tract and other places.It can kill tumor cells by selectively absorbing photosensitizer and irradiating the lesion site with a certain wavelength of visible light, triggering accumulation of reactive oxygen species.Autophagy is activated in the absence of cell nutrition or stress, and promotes cell survival or death by degrading intracellular macromolecular substances or organelles.Autophagy is activated at the early stage of PDT to protect cells or promote cell death, but the exact mechanism is not very clear.In this review, the pathway of autophagy activation by PDT and the role of autophagy in protecting or killing tumor cells are reviewed.
